The impression of indigenous peoples on present day Costa Rican culture has long been somewhat tiny when compared with other nations, Because the state lacked a powerful native civilization to start with. The majority of the indigenous population was absorbed to the Spanish-Talking colonial Modern society by way of inter-relationship, aside from some modest remnants, the most vital of her explanation which can be the Bribri and Boruca tribes who continue to inhabit the mountains in the Cordillera de Talamanca, while in the southeastern Element of Costa Rica, close to the frontier with Panama. Costa Rica's seasons are described by the amount of rain falls throughout a certain period. The yr is usually break up into two durations, the dry season acknowledged into the citizens as summer months (verano), and also the rainy season, identified domestically as Wintertime (invierno).
